# The Quiet Check-In Life, like any reliable system, benefits from a simple status page. Not the flashy dashboards of tech empires, but a plain Markdown note—honest, unadorned, updated when needed. On this April day in 2026, I find myself turning to that idea: what if we all kept one for ourselves? ## Pausing Amid the Flow We rush through days, rarely stopping to assess. A status page demands pause. Is everything running smoothly? Are there warnings flickering? For me, it's a morning ritual: jotting notes on energy, connections, small joys. No judgment, just observation. This simple act grounds us, turning chaos into clarity. ## The Power of Plain Truth Transparency heals. Services go down; we say so upfront, then fix. Our lives have outages too—tired hearts, strained bonds, quiet doubts. Listing them plainly, without excuses, invites repair. Last week, mine read: - Energy: Degraded (too many late nights) - Relationships: Operational (a good talk mended a rift) - Purpose: Investigating (time for new paths) Seeing it there, in black and white, sparked gentle action. ## Evolving with Each Update Status pages aren't static; they evolve. Today's "all clear" might shift tomorrow. That's the beauty—progress through persistence. In a world of polished feeds, this raw practice fosters resilience, reminding us change is constant, but awareness is our anchor. *May your status page always light the way forward.*
